Hi Crystal. I am very sorry about your mother's advanced Pancreatic Cancer. Pancreatic Cancer is one of the worse cancers a person can have: It has such a drastic impact of the quality of live of the person and we have so feel weapons to use against it.
C19-9 is a protein found in the blood. It is NOT specific enough to be used to diagnose Pancreatic Cancer or how advanced it is. Its only use is as a tool to follow the effectiveness of the therapy. The absolute number is not what is critical. What you would like to see is a steady decrease as your mother's treatment continues. That will show you that the chemotherapy is or is not working.
